What is an expanded function dental assistant (EFDA)?

Expanded Function Dental Assistants (EFDAs) are dental assistants who have received additional training and certification to perform advanced clinical tasks beyond basic dental assisting duties. These tasks can include placing fillings, polishing teeth, taking impressions, and applying sealants, depending on state regulations. EFDAs work closely with dentists to provide quality patient care and help improve the efficiency of dental offices. To become an EFDA, individuals typically need to complete a specialized training program and pass a state or national certification exam.

How does an expanded function dental assistant (EFDA) typically collaborate with dentists and hygienists during procedures?

As an EFDA, you play a key role in supporting dentists and hygienists by performing advanced clinical duties, such as placing fillings, taking impressions, and applying sealants under the supervision of a licensed dentist. Effective communication and teamwork are crucial—EFDAs often prepare patients, manage clinical workflow, and anticipate the needs of both dentists and hygienists during procedures. This collaboration helps ensure efficient patient care and allows the dental team to provide a higher volume of quality services.

What is the difference between Expanded Function Dental Assistant Efda vs Dental Assistant?

AspectExpanded Function Dental Assistant (EFDA)Dental Assistant
CertificationsRequires EFDA certification/licenseRequires Dental Assistant certification/license
Scope of PracticePerforms advanced procedures like placing restorations and coronal polishingAssists with patient care, sterilization, and basic procedures
Work EnvironmentOperates more independently in clinical proceduresSupports dentists and handles administrative tasks

In summary, an EFDA has additional certifications allowing them to perform advanced procedures like placing restorations, whereas a Dental Assistant primarily supports the dental team with basic tasks. Both roles are essential in dental practices, but EFDA roles involve a broader scope of clinical responsibilities.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as an expanded function dental assistant (EFDA), and why are they important?

To thrive as an Expanded Function Dental Assistant (EFDA), you need comprehensive knowledge of dental procedures, chairside assisting skills, and completion of an accredited EFDA program with state certification. Familiarity with dental radiography, digital imaging systems, and dental charting software is commonly required. Exceptional manual dexterity, attention to detail, and strong interpersonal communication set top EFDAs apart. These competencies ensure efficient, safe, and high-quality dental care, enhancing both patient outcomes and practice productivity.
